Pragmatic Play was founded in 2015, and currently has offices across Malta, Gibraltar, the Philippines and India. Its global presence allows for its iGaming products to be accessed in all major regulated markets and languages. Their multi-product portfolio includes online slots, live casino, bingo and scratch cards. All their games are developed using HTML5 and are backed up by the company’s unified API.
